Pets living in a smoking environment have a higher risk of health problems, according to new research.Passive smoking can cause cancer, weight gain and cell damage for cats and dogs.Clare Knottenbelt, Professor of Small Animal Medicine and Oncology at Glasgow Univbersity's Small Animal Hospital, has been studying the effects of smoking and the health impact it has on family pets.
